Sharing WiFi Password from Mac to iPhone

Need to connect your iPhone to the WiFi but can’t remember the password? No worries. If your Mac is already connected to the WiFi, you can easily share the password with your iPhone. Simply ensure both devices are signed into the same Apple ID or have each other saved in Contacts. When your iPhone tries to connect to the WiFi, a prompt will appear on your Mac allowing you to share the password directly. It’s quick and painless, and you’ll be connected in no time.

How to Share WiFi Password from Mac to iPhone

Let’s dive into the steps to make sure your iPhone gets that WiFi juice, using your Mac as the bridge. This process ensures your iPhone connects smoothly without needing to remember any pesky passwords.

Step 1: Ensure Bluetooth and WiFi are Enabled

Make sure both the Mac and iPhone have Bluetooth and WiFi turned on.

Without enabling these, the devices won’t communicate. It’s like trying to have a conversation with someone who’s wearing noise-canceling headphones—nothing gets through.

Step 2: Confirm Apple ID and Contact

Verify that both devices are logged into the same Apple ID or are saved in each other’s Contacts.

This step ensures a trusted connection. If they aren’t recognized, the devices will act like strangers passing in the night, completely ignoring each other.

Step 3: Bring Devices Close Together

Place the iPhone near the Mac for a seamless connection.

Proximity is key. If they’re too far apart, it’s like shouting across a crowded room—things get lost in translation.

Step 4: Attempt to Connect iPhone to WiFi

Try connecting the iPhone to the desired WiFi network.

Once you do this, a little magic happens. The Mac will sense the iPhone’s request like a superhero sensing distress.

Step 5: Accept the Share Prompt on Mac

When prompted, click "Share Password" on your Mac.

This final step is the handshake that seals the deal, allowing your iPhone access to the WiFi network with ease.

Once you’ve completed these actions, your iPhone should automatically connect to the WiFi network. You’ll see the familiar WiFi symbol pop up, signaling successful connectivity. No more typing long, complicated passwords—your devices have done all the heavy lifting for you.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I share a WiFi password with non-Apple devices?

No, this feature is specific to Apple devices using iOS and macOS.

What if the prompt doesn’t appear?

Ensure both devices are updated, close together, and restart them if needed.

Can I share a WiFi password from iPhone to Mac?

Yes, the process works both ways. The steps are similar for iPhone to Mac sharing.
